Output 3f23b983bd8de8325271f5a80e472072e0dd85d346226f43a156238851ca7884:0

value
528658
script pubkey
OP_0 OP_PUSHBYTES_20 2625317cfec4f1a18ed277eb38fb1e08047246e6
address
bc1qycjnzl87cnc6rrkjwl4n37c7pqz8y3hxkg2a6f
transaction
3f23b983bd8de8325271f5a80e472072e0dd85d346226f43a156238851ca7884
spent
true